Strong Showing for Divers on Day One of Competition

1/17/2020 7:21:00 PM | Women's Swimming & Diving

by Matt Little, Athletic Communications Student Assistant

MINNEAPOLIS - After the first day of competition at the Bruin Diving Invitational, the Gophers are already making their presence known as five of Minnesota's competitors qualified for finals today in Los Angeles.

Joy Zhu and Jake Butler led the way in this strong showing for the Gophers, finishing second (591.60) in the women's 1-meter springboard and seventh (657.70) in the men's 3-meter springboard, respectively.

Although taking home silver out of a field of 55 divers is an incredible accomplishment, it does mark the first time in Zhu's last seven springboard performances that she did not claim the top overall spot. In her previous six appearances in the 1-meter and 3-meter, Zhu claimed gold on all six occasions.

Freshmen Jaclynn Fowler and Hannah Craley competed alongside Zhu, with the former earning a place in the finals as well. Fowler ultimately placed seventh (551.35) overall.

In company with Butler were juniors Maxim Royzen and Duncan Lester, who both qualified for the 3-meter finals. Royzen earned a ninth place finish (636.90), while Lester placed 14th (585.85).
